HTC EVO 3D: the feature that time forgot

Launched June 2011

Five years ago 3D was all the rage. Avatar had hit the movies a couple of years earlier, stoking interest in 3D entertainment. Although 3D TVs were beginning to appear in the shops, these were both expensive and required special glasses. It was also impossible for people to capture 3D content to display themselves.

The HTC EVO 3D was one of a very small number of devices launched to try to widen the appeal of 3D technologies. The autostereoscopic display didn't need glasses.. although you had to put your head in just the right place to get the full effect and it only worked in landscape mode. There was a 3D camera on the back to make your own 3D videos, at the time YouTube had just launched its 3D service, so the camera was a significant feature in itself.

The 3D display was a 4.3" 540 x 960 pixel panel, which was pretty large for the time. Because producing a 3D image takes a lot of processing power with a dual-core 1.2GHz CPU and 1GB of RAM, which was impressive for the time. Everything else was the familiar territory of a HTC Android 2.3 handset, so it was always going to be a decent everyday device.

However, there were precious few 3D applications available for the EVO 3D and there was little incentive for third parties to develop applications for this platform. Consumer interest in 3D soon began to wane as well, and the expected surge in demand simply didn't happen. It wasn't an expensive device (SIM-free it was about £500 / €600 at launch), but even so it didn't sell very well.

However, if you are looking at capturing 3D images and video then the EVO 3D is still a viable and useful device. Prices for an unlocked EVO 3D are currently around £80 / €100 to £200 / €250 or so. It is unlikely that there will be much interest in 3D from phone manufacturers any time soon.. the latest handsets are concentrating more on 4K video. But perhaps if the technology is perfected, we might see devices of this type again.

HTC TyTN and HTC MTeoR (2006)

HTC TyTN
Announced June 2006

Ten years ago this month, a Taiwanese company called HTC stepped out of the shadows and launched two new handsets under their own brand. Unusually though, HTC wasn't a NEW company but it had been successfully manufacturing devices for several years which always featured somebody else's name on the outside.

HTC started out making laptops in 1997 and then moved to PDAs, notably making iPAQs for Compaq and HP. In 2002 they launched the world's first Windows smartphone, the HTC Wallaby, followed by a range of ever-better Windows devices that became very popular.. and which were highly anticipated by smartphone fans.

So, instead of just branding phones with Qtek, i-mate, Dopod, O2, T-Mobile or whatever it seemed a logical choice for this growing company to sell under its own name. After all, HTC were arguably the most innovative phone manufacturer at the time but you couldn't actually buy an HTC with "HTC" on it.
HTC MTeoR

The first two HTC-branded handsets you could buy were the HTC TyTN and HTC MTeoR. The TyTN looked more like the sort of smartphone we know today, with a 2.8" 240 x 320 pixel touchscreen, Windows Mobile 5.0, 3G and 3.5G support plus WiFi, a 2 megapixel camera plus a video calling camera and a slide-out QWERTY keyboard. On the other hand, the MTeoR looked more like a traditional feature phone, but this too ran Windows Mobile 5.0 but with a more traditional 2.2" 240 x 320 pixel non-touch panel. The MTeoR had a basic 1.3 megapixel camera and supported GSM and 3G networks only.

Out of the pair the TyTN was the most successful, and although it may seem obvious today that a "candy bar" smartphone such as the MTeoR would be less appealing, you have to remember that it was competing directly against Nokia's very similar Symbian smartphones which had the same form factor.

These days the TyTN and MTeoR are long-forgotten. But HTC continued to innovate and shape the market, creating the world's first Android device and consistently outperforming most of its competition for a fair chunk of the past decade. And during the next ten years, HTC certainly went on to design some very impressive devices that were far more notable than this pair..

Nokia N9 (2011)

Launched June 2011

2011 was a time of turmoil for Nokia. Having announced in February that they were going to switch their smartphone platform to Windows, the writing was on the wall for the those smartphones running on other environments. Symbian was one obvious casualty, but Nokia's MeeGo (formerly Maemo) operating system was another.

The Nokia N9 was the final handset in a series of devices running the Linux-based Maemo OS that had kicked off in 2005 with the Nokia 770 Internet Tablet, and ending up with the promising Nokia N900 in 2009. Despite some flaws, the N900 was a pretty decent effort and timely development could well have made a very competitive handset that could have fended off Android and the iPhone. But a disastrous decision to merge Maemo with Intel's Moblin operating system stalled development of any new devices, and the planned follow-up to the N900 never happened.

By 2011 the die had already been cast in favour of Nokia's rivals. Despite this, the nearly two-year gestation period for the N9 was coming to an end and Nokia were too far into the project to cancel it. Just as the N9 was about to be launched, Nokia slashed staff in the MeeGo division and it was clear that whatever was going to be produced was likely to be not only the first, but also the last MeeGo consumer device from Nokia.

Despite being primed to disappoint, the N9 instead created quite a stir. Housed in a brightly-coloured plastic unibody case, the N9 set the design standards that were then picked up by the Lumia range. On the front was a relatively large 3.9" 480 x 854 pixel AMOLED display, on the back was an 8 megapixel camera and inside was a 1GHz processor with 1GB of RAM. The operating system was the main feature though, and MeeGo was different from everything else on the market with a highly polished swipe-based interface that still managed to have a traditional Nokia look and feel. The N9 was beautiful but doomed.

Despite the wait, Nokia fans were keen to get their hands on the device. But Nokia had other ideas, and deliberately didn't make the N9 available in major markets such as the US, UK, Germany, France, Spain or Italy. Instead, the N9 was launched in secondary markets only. Why would they produce such an interesting device and then deny access to it? Well, Nokia were also working on their first Windows device (the Lumia 800) which was physically very similar to the N9, and presumably they wanted to ensure success by not having the N9 to compete. Well, we know how that turned out.

A strange thing happened though - people still wanted the N9, so there was a lively market on eBay with devices selling for €400 or more. Prices have subsided a little since then,  with prices ranging between about €80 to €300 depending on condition. Much rarer is the Nokia N950, a phone given to developers that has a QWERTY keyboard which can command prices of €1000 or even more.

There are perhaps few devices that highlight the failures within Nokia as well as the N9 does. A brilliant device in many ways, it came out far too late and was killed off at birth by a company that had moved on to a different.. and ultimately unsuccessful strategy. Had this launched a year or 18 months earlier then it would have had an easier time up against the somewhat uneven Android platform that was eating Nokia's sales. But as it is, the Nokia N9 is an interesting and rather sad footnote in the tale of the decline of Nokia.

Acorn BBC Master (1986)

Launched 1986

Thirty years ago we were seeing a great shift from away from the first generation of 8-bit home computers to 16 and 32-bit platforms such as the Atari ST and Commodore Amiga. But 8-bit computing wasn't dead yet, and low cost devices such as the Amstrad CPC 6128 and PCW along with the Sinclair ZX Spectrum 128 showed that there was still life in these simple devices yet. The Acorn BBC Master belonged firmly in the second camp, an improvement over the original BBC Micro launched five years earlier. There were various models of Master available, but the most common one was the Master 128.

Although the original BBC Micro was a popular and technically capable device, one key problem it had was the lack of memory. The 6502 processor at its core could only directly address 64KB of memory, 32KB of which was used by the ROM and up to 20KB was used by graphics.. and a about half of the meagre amount left was allocated to the system. The BBC Master 128 got round this problem by allowing memory to be addressed in banks which could be paged in and out when needed.

The Master added two cartridge slots and a slightly upgraded processor, and crucially video memory was now separate from main memory. As ever, the array of expansion ports was impressive - there was a floppy disk interface, optional network interface, A-D convertor port, serial and parallel port, plus expansion ports and most interesting of all a "Tube" interface for a second processor.

The Tube allowed for a second 6502 processor, or a Zilog Z80 allowing CP/M capabilities or even a National Semiconductor 32016 which could run a variant of Unix. When running with a Tube coprocessor, the Master simply handled the input and output which allowed the Master to run theoretically anything that could be squeezed into one of the beige expansion boxes.

There were other versions of the Master too, notable the Master Compact with a difference case design and integrated 3.5" disk, the Master AIV (used in the BBC Domesday Project) and the Master 512 with an Intel 80186 CPU and 512KB of RAM. In one form or another, the Master was around until 1994 when it was finally discontinued. It proved quite popular, primarily in the UK education market.

Although it had some interesting features, it was hardly a groundbreaking machine. As it turns out, Acorn were developing something that would change the world - the ARM-based Acorn Archimedes that was launched the next year. But more about that another day. These days the price a BBC Master ranged between around £50 to over £200 depending on condition and peripherals.

Psion Organiser II (1986)

Launched 1986

Launched thirty years ago, the Psion Organiser II is arguably the world's first commercially successful PDA. Combining a usable set of applications with an expandable software and hardware platform, the Organiser II shifted half a million units in its lifetime and introduced the power of handheld computing to both companies and individuals alike.

By modern standards the Organiser II has a familiar feel to it, with a footprint similar to a large smartphone such as an iPhone 6, although about 50% heavier and more than three times thicker. The front of the Organiser was almost entirely taken up with a keyboard (with the keys arranged alphabetically) with a small two-line LCD on the top. Inside was a Hitachi CPU clocked at a little under 1MHz and power was provided by a tradition 9 volt PP9 battery which could run the Organiser II for months.

There were a variety of data storage options, from simple RAM modules that would lose data when the battery was removed to "write once" programmable ROM packs (which had to be erased with ultraviolet light) and later EEPROM packs. Hardware expansion included a serial module which allowed you to transfer data to another computer system. It didn't take long for corporations to adapt the Organiser II to allow them to collect data "in the field" which could then be uploaded to corporate mainframes.

You could program your own applications, or you could use the inbuilt diary and calculator to organise yourself. Third-party applications became available, and there was even a rudimentary word processor.

As you might guess, this wasn't the first Psion Organiser, but it was a huge improvement over the original launched two years earlier. And although Casio and Sharp had been making pocket computers for some time, the Organiser II is acknowledged by many as being the first usable personal digital organiser.

The Psion Organiser II was followed by more powerful PDAs running the EPOC operating system, which eventually evolved into Symbian. Because of the large number sold and the almost legendary reliability of these devices, there are plenty of Organiser IIs on the market today, with prices ranging from a few pounds to just shy of £100 depending on condition and features. And unlike a lot of vintage devices, the Organiser II is something that you can still use today to keep yourself.. organised.

HTC STRTrk (2006)

HTC STRTrk
Launched May 2006

Picture yourself a decade ago. The iPhone and Android platforms haven't been invented yet, clamshell phones are still popular and one of the main contenders in the smartphones wars is Windows Mobile. So perhaps you can understand why HTC decided to try to squeeze Windows into a standard flip-phone design.

The HTC STRTrk had a clumsy name, it was originally called the Star Trek before the presumed involvement of lawyers. At this point HTC didn't sell handsets under their own name and the most common moniker for this was the Qtek 8500.

You were expected to muddle through Windows on the tiny 2.2" QVGA display, using only the navigation keys and it wasn't touch-capable. The STRTrk was a strictly GSM-only affair with no 3G or WiFi, internally it had a 200 MHz CPU with 64MB of RAM, 64MB of storage plus a microSD slot. On the outside was a 1.3 megapixel camera, and the whole thing weighed just 99 grams.

It was woefully under-specified for a smartphone, and too fiddly to use as a feature phone. Perhaps it isn't surprising that it didn't really sell way, and consequently is it extremely rare today with estimated prices for used models being around €35 or so.

BlackBerry Bold 9900 - Peak BlackBerry (2011)

BlackBerry Bold 9900
Launched May 2011

By mid-2011, sales of BlackBerry devices were at their peak. Despite competition from the iPhone and Android handsets, this classic messaging device was still hugely popular. And out of all class BlackBerry handsets, the Bold 9900 probably represents "Peak BlackBerry".

Designed very much in the theme of the messaging devices that pushed BlackBerry to popularity in the noughties, the BlackBerry Bold 9900 (aka the Bold Touch) had the familiar little QWERTY keyboard, a trackpad and a small but high-resolution 2.8" touchscreen display. On the back was a 5 megapixel snapper, and the Bold 9900 supported HSPA+ and WiFi connectivity.

If you were a fan of the BlackBerry 7 and earlier operating systems, then this was definitely the device to have. But the question arose.. who WAS a fan of the BlackBerry OS? Google's Android and Apple's iOS were more powerful and more elegantly designed, and no matter how often BlackBerry tried to tweak this devices it was like putting lipstick on a pig. Or perhaps polishing a turd.

This isn't to say that it was a bad device. If messaging was your thing, then this was very hard to beat. But web browsing was horrendous, apps were awful and the whole thing looked like a relic of a previous era. Which it was.

It wasn't long until sales began to slide, and although BlackBerry made a few lower-cost "classic" devices following on from this, they were instead concentrating on an ill-fated attempt to move their devices to a completely new platform based on QNX. And that effort really made sales drop off a cliff. Recently, BlackBerry have started producing Android handsets with support for BlackBerry services built-in.

Despite all the gloom, the 9900 still has its fans and prices for a good refurbished one can be €100 or more. It isn't really very practical as a modern smartphone though, although there are still many people who love their classic BlackBerry smartphones and don't want to give them up.
